D13.91 is a billable diagnosis code used to specify a medical diagnosis of familial adenomatous polyposis. The code is valid during the current fiscal year for the submission of HIPAA-covered transactions from October 01, 2023 through September 30, 2024.
New 2024 ICD-10-CM Code
D13.91 is new to ICD-10-CM code set for the FY 2024, effective October 1, 2023.
